Gorwell Farm

Create the wedding of your dreams at this versatile venue. Set in a valley on Dorset’s south coast, it ticks all the boxes for a truly bespoke celebration. The light and airy 17th-century stone barn is big enough to seat up to 130 guests, there’s space for dancing, a bar and all the facilities and freedom you need to enjoy your day in perfect peace. With natural beams and stone walls, the barn provides the perfect backdrop to add your own personal touch to suit your big-day style and theme. Licensed for ceremonies, you can tie the knot inside or outside in the pagoda underneath a beautiful beech tree on the outskirts of the woods. The spacious outdoor area provides extra room for guests and is ideal for a marquee or party tent. Surrounded by nature, with an abundance of greenery, trees and flowers, there’s no shortage of wonderful photo opportunities. Hired over three days, you can enjoy a stress-free experience with time to set up, tie the knot and relax afterwards.

Are your parents contributing to your wedding day?
 
Are your parents contributing to your wedding day?
 
New research from Wealthify has found that just over a third (35.7%) of parents in the UK plan to contribute financially to their children's weddings.

More than 40% of parents in the UK plan to contribute between £1,000 and £5,000 with an additional quarter planning to contribute between £5,000 to £15,000 on their children's big days. A further 1 in 10 plan to fork out a substantial £15,000 to £30,000.

In a post-pandemic world, where many celebrations were cancelled or postponed, Brits are celebrating their nuptials in a big way. Data shows that we are spending more than ever, and London parents are the most generous on average, willing to cough up £14,757.14 to see their children tie the knot.
